UQ’s Women’s Badminton team have finished as proud runners-up at the 2025 UniSport Nationals, held on the Gold Coast from September 29 to October 3. After an undefeated run through the round robin stage, the team fought their way into the finals, ultimately falling just short in a thrilling 2–3 loss to UNSW.
